What is a machine operator?

Machine operators are skilled workers responsible for setting up, operating, and maintaining machinery used in manufacturing or production processes. They ensure equipment runs efficiently and safely, monitor machine output, and perform routine inspections or minor repairs as needed. Machine operators often work with specialized equipment and are trained to follow safety protocols and quality standards. Their role is essential for keeping production lines running smoothly and meeting production targets.

What are some common challenges faced by machine operators and how can they be addressed?

Machine operators often encounter challenges such as equipment malfunctions, maintaining consistent product quality, and meeting production deadlines. Addressing these issues usually involves diligent machine maintenance, following safety protocols, and effective communication with maintenance and quality assurance teams. Many companies provide ongoing training to help operators stay up to date with new machinery and processes, fostering a supportive environment for troubleshooting and skill development.

What is the difference between Machine Operator vs Equipment Operator?

AspectMachine OperatorEquipment Operator
CredentialsHigh school diploma, on-the-job training, sometimes certificationsHigh school diploma, on-the-job training, sometimes certifications
Work EnvironmentFactories, manufacturing plants, production linesConstruction sites, mining, heavy machinery operation
Industry UsageManufacturing, production, assemblyConstruction, mining, transportation
Job FocusOperating specific machinery like presses, lathes, or CNC machinesOperating heavy equipment like bulldozers, cranes, or excavators

While both roles involve operating machinery, Machine Operators typically work with manufacturing equipment in factories, focusing on production machinery. Equipment Operators usually handle heavy construction or earth-moving equipment in outdoor environments. The skills and certifications often overlap, but the work settings and machinery types differ significantly.

Emblem Machine Operators are responsible for applying emblems (such as patches or logos) to garments and apparel using the emblem machine(s).

WHAT YOULL DO

  • Set up the machine to include the threading of needles and bobbins
  • Control and adjust machine settings as needed to maintain high-quality performance
  • Position garments and patches in the correct placement on the machine
  • Test the machine periodically and perform basic maintenance, including cleaning and replacing needles and bobbins
  • Fix issues that might occur during the shift
  • Check output to spot any machine-related mistakes or flaws, and ensure the finished garment conforms to the pick ticket instructions
  • Follow standard operating procedures to achieve productivity and quality standards
  • Cross-train and work in other areas within Production/Warehouse as needed
  • Management reserves the right to assign other duties as needed

WHAT YOU BRING

  • Proven experience as a machine operator and familiarity with sewing are preferred
  • Ability to work in a quick-paced environment with accuracy
  • Experience working with regular keyboard functions
  • Working knowledge of high-speed machinery
  • Understanding of production procedures
  • Adherence to health and safety regulations
  • Ability to read a work instruction document (WID) in English
  • Analytical skills
  • Attention to detail
  • Teamwork and communication skills
  • Physical stamina and strength for standing for the entire shift and performing necessary movements to operate the machine
  • Ability to work OT during the week and weekend as needed
  • A high school diploma or equivalent technical degree is a plus
